Good Sleep May Matter More Than Diet or Exercise for Teenagers’ School Performance

Published

on

Good sleep may have a stronger influence on teenagers’ academic performance and social lives than diet, exercise or screen time, according to new research examining the daily factors that shape young people’s well-being.

The findings suggest that sleep could be particularly important for children experiencing symptoms of depression, anxiety or psychotic-like experiences, which have been linked to difficulties at school and in relationships.

Researchers examined data from more than 6,000 children for academic performance and more than 7,000 for social difficulties. The participants were aged between 10 and 13 and were assessed on four lifestyle factors: sleep quality, screen use, physical activity and diet.

Children showing symptoms of mental health difficulties generally performed worse academically and experienced more social problems. However, researchers found that lifestyle habits appeared to explain a significant part of this relationship, with sleep standing out as the most important factor.

“We expected sleep to be important, but we didn’t expect it to stand out so clearly above other lifestyle factors, particularly screen time,” said Jason Smucny, the study’s lead author at the University of California, Davis.

Researchers said poor sleep can cause daytime tiredness, problems with concentration and weaker executive functioning, all of which can make it harder for students to learn, complete schoolwork and perform well in examinations.

Sleep may also affect relationships. Disrupted or inadequate sleep can contribute to irritability and social withdrawal, potentially making it harder for young people to communicate with friends and maintain healthy relationships.

The researchers said their findings point to sleep quality as an important pathway through which early mental health symptoms can affect everyday functioning.

Tara Niendam, the study’s senior author, said parents, teachers and health professionals often concentrate on symptoms such as anxiety and depression, but families are also concerned about how those difficulties affect school performance, friendships and daily activities.

The research suggests that improving sleep routines could be one practical way of supporting young people facing these challenges.

Adolescents have increasingly struggled to get enough sleep, with previous research indicating that teenage sleep levels have declined over recent decades. School demands, social activities, technology use and changing schedules can all interfere with regular sleeping patterns.

The researchers stressed that better sleep cannot address every mental health problem. However, establishing consistent sleep routines may support emotional health and help young people manage the demands of school and social life.

With summer giving students an opportunity to recover from demanding school schedules, the findings highlight the potential importance of using the break to establish healthier and more consistent sleeping habits before the new academic year begins.

Study Suggests GLP-1 Weight-Loss Drugs May Lower Fracture Risk in People With Type 2 Diabetes

Published

on

A large US study has found that GLP-1 medicines, including widely prescribed treatments such as Ozempic, may reduce the risk of serious bone fractures in people with type 2 diabetes, challenging concerns that rapid weight loss associated with the drugs could weaken bones.

Researchers reported that patients treated with GLP-1 medicines had a 21% lower risk of fragility fractures over a three-year period compared with similar patients who received DPP-4 medicines, another class of drugs commonly used to manage type 2 diabetes.

The findings are based on an analysis of health records from more than 133,000 adults aged between 50 and 90 in the United States who were treated for type 2 diabetes between 2015 and 2022.

People living with type 2 diabetes face a greater risk of fractures caused by low-energy incidents, such as falls from standing height, even though they often have normal or higher-than-average bone density. Researchers said this may be linked to reduced bone strength, changes in bone structure and faster bone loss rather than bone density alone.

The study found the greatest reductions in vertebral fractures, which declined by 32%, while hip and femur fractures fell by 30% among patients taking GLP-1 medicines.

Researchers also noted that the lower fracture risk appeared to be independent of changes in body weight or blood sugar control. This raises the possibility that the medicines may have a direct effect on bone health rather than reducing fractures simply through weight loss or improved diabetes management.

The results challenge long-standing concerns that rapid weight loss could increase fracture risk by reducing bone density. Those concerns have accompanied the growing use of GLP-1 medicines, which have become increasingly popular for treating both type 2 diabetes and obesity.

Despite the encouraging findings, the researchers stressed that the study does not establish a direct cause-and-effect relationship. Because the research was based on observational health records rather than a randomized clinical trial, other factors may have influenced the results. Differences in physical activity, muscle strength, nutrition and existing bone health could all have contributed to the lower fracture rates.

The study also found no evidence that GLP-1 medicines reduced fracture risk among people who were taking the drugs without having type 2 diabetes. That suggests the apparent benefit may be specific to patients with diabetes and may not extend to those using the medicines solely for weight management.

The authors said additional prospective clinical trials are needed to confirm whether GLP-1 medicines provide direct protection against fractures and to determine whether any benefits continue during longer periods of treatment.

The findings add to growing research into the wider health effects of GLP-1 medicines as their use continues to expand around the world for diabetes care and weight management.

Greece Reports Rising West Nile Virus Cases as Europe Faces Active Summer Outbreak

Published

on

Greece is experiencing a sharp rise in West Nile virus infections, with health authorities warning that the mosquito-borne disease is spreading more widely than confirmed case numbers suggest. The country, alongside Italy, has recorded the highest level of virus activity in Europe this season.

Greece’s National Public Health Organisation reported 23 new infections during the past week. Since the start of the transmission season in spring through August 5, the country has confirmed 65 cases. Of those, 54 patients developed severe neurological complications, including encephalitis, meningitis or acute flaccid paralysis, while 11 experienced mild symptoms or no significant effects on the central nervous system.

The outbreak has resulted in six deaths, all involving patients over the age of 65 who suffered severe neurological illness.

Health officials cautioned that the confirmed figures represent only a fraction of the virus’s actual spread. Based on seroepidemiological data, authorities estimate that for every patient diagnosed with serious neurological disease, about 140 other people may have been infected without being diagnosed because they developed mild symptoms or none at all.

The virus continues to circulate across several regions of Greece. Cases have been identified in 25 municipalities covering Attica, Thessaly and Central Macedonia. The highest concentration has been recorded in Attica, where public health officials say transmission has been particularly intense this summer.

Of the 65 confirmed patients, 20 remain in hospital. Twelve are receiving treatment in general wards, while eight are in intensive care units. Thirty-eight patients have been discharged, and one person did not require hospital treatment.

The outbreak is part of a broader rise in West Nile virus activity across Europe. According to the European Centre for Disease Prevention and Control (ECDC), human infections have also been confirmed in Italy, Romania, France, North Macedonia, Spain and Germany through July 29.

The ECDC has identified 49 affected areas across seven European countries. Italy accounts for the largest number, with 30 affected areas, followed by Greece with eight. Romania has four affected areas, while France, North Macedonia and Spain each have two, and Germany has one.

Italy has also reported the highest number of confirmed human infections in Europe this season, with 94 cases. North Macedonia and Spain have each recorded seven cases, Romania has reported five, France two and Germany one.

West Nile virus is transmitted primarily through the bites of infected mosquitoes. Most infected people experience either mild flu-like symptoms or no symptoms at all. In a small proportion of cases, particularly among older adults and people with underlying health conditions, the infection can lead to serious neurological disease.

Public health authorities are urging residents and visitors to reduce mosquito exposure by using insect repellent, wearing protective clothing and eliminating standing water where mosquitoes breed as surveillance and prevention efforts continue throughout the summer.

Greener Neighbourhoods Linked to Better Sleep, Japanese Study Finds

Published

on

The design and appearance of neighbourhoods may play a bigger role in sleep quality than previously understood, according to new research from Japan that suggests greener surroundings and streets lined with trees or buildings are associated with longer and healthier sleep.

The findings add to growing evidence that the built environment can influence public health beyond physical activity and air quality. Researchers say urban planning decisions could become an important factor in improving residents’ wellbeing as cities continue to expand.

Sleep is widely regarded as a cornerstone of good health, with insufficient or poor-quality sleep linked to an increased risk of heart disease, obesity, depression and lower workplace productivity. As governments and city planners search for ways to create healthier communities, attention is increasingly turning to how neighbourhood design affects daily life.

The study, conducted by researchers at Osaka Metropolitan University, examined the relationship between neighbourhood appearance, perceptions of safety and sleep among employed adults living in Tokyo.

The research focused on 1,089 working adults aged between 40 and 59 who lived on the third floor or below in apartment buildings. Researchers chose lower-floor residents because they are more directly exposed to the surrounding street environment than people living at higher elevations.

To assess neighbourhood characteristics, the research team analysed more than 200,000 Google Street View images using artificial intelligence. The technology identified features such as greenery, tree cover, street layouts and the degree of visual enclosure created by buildings or vegetation. These findings were then compared with participants’ self-reported sleep duration and symptoms of insomnia.

The researchers found that people living on streets framed by trees or buildings tended to report longer sleep and fewer symptoms of insomnia. These neighbourhoods were also more likely to be viewed as safe and lively by residents, factors that appeared to contribute to better sleep outcomes.

“Our results also reinforce a significant positive association between perceived safety and sleep duration,” the researchers wrote.

The study also found that greener neighbourhoods were linked to stronger perceptions of safety, which in turn were associated with longer sleep. In contrast, areas with more pedestrian-friendly street layouts were associated with lower feelings of safety and shorter sleep duration among participants.

While the researchers noted that additional studies are needed to confirm the findings in other cities and population groups, they believe the results offer valuable insights for future urban development.

They said the study expands understanding of how neighbourhood environments can influence sleep health and highlights practical design features that may help planners create healthier communities. The findings suggest that decisions about greenery, streetscapes and neighbourhood layouts may affect not only how cities look, but also how well residents rest.
